## Digestflow Environments

Heads up: batch email digests run on different schedules per environment, and yes, this has bitten people before. Staging fires every 15 minutes so QA doesn't wait around; production sticks to the 6am/6pm windows agreed with the Marblewick comms team. If digests seem missing, check the scheduler pod first — it silently skips runs when the lock table is stale. The current per-environment values are listed below.

deployment values, yageg-hahig:
WENAEL_HOST=wenael.tolvaqlabs.internal
WENAEL_PORT=4000

MEMO TO THE BOARD

Re: Second-Source Supplier Search

Following repeated delays from Quillan Components, procurement has evaluated four alternative suppliers for the Avenor sensor housing. Two candidates, Bramhold Precision and Lastre Works, passed initial quality audits. Contract negotiations begin next month, targeting dual sourcing by Q2. The following consideration remains confidential to this board.

board note of tawip-fajop: Lamwynix Holdings is in early talks to buy Tammirax Works for about $473.8 million. The Istax launch date is November 23, and nothing goes to the press before then. Legal wants the Aldielek Partners term sheet countersigned before May 19.

### Changed Defaults — ThumbForge 3.2

The thumbnail generation queue now defaults to four workers per node instead of two, and failed jobs retry three times before landing in the dead-letter queue. Oversized source images are downscaled before encoding rather than rejected. These changes reduce backlog spikes seen during the Harborlight launch. The updated default configuration values are as follows.

settings of bafof-tagep:
[frador]
port = 9300
region = west-1
host = frador.norvacorp.corp
timeout_ms = 3000
retries = 5